Здравствуйте, Amethyst, Вы писали:
A>Здравствуйте, Igor05, Вы писали:
I>>Кто-нибудь может дать какой-нибудь инфу о сабже. Т.е. меня интересует надо ли платить, если я захочу реализовать кодеки G.711 или G.723 или протоколы из стека H.323. Если надо платить, то кому и сколько, и какие условия лицензирования.
A>Думаю что платить не надо если ты сам их напишешь. Есть кстати сайтик http://www.openh323.org здесь кое-что уже реализовано. A>У меня когда-то была мысль подобрать топологию нейронной сети и настроить её веса, чтобы на выходе она давала результат близкий к g723. Дарю идею, придраться к ней практически невозможно .
Я знаю про www.openh323.org и протокол Opeh H.323. И я не хочу получить на выходе что-нибудь похожее на g.723, мне нужно полная совместимость.
Кто-нибудь может дать какой-нибудь инфу о сабже. Т.е. меня интересует надо ли платить, если я захочу реализовать кодеки G.711 или G.723 или протоколы из стека H.323. Если надо платить, то кому и сколько, и какие условия лицензирования.
Здравствуйте, Igor05, Вы писали:
I>Кто-нибудь может дать какой-нибудь инфу о сабже. Т.е. меня интересует надо ли платить, если я захочу реализовать кодеки G.711 или G.723 или протоколы из стека H.323. Если надо платить, то кому и сколько, и какие условия лицензирования.
Думаю что платить не надо если ты сам их напишешь. Есть кстати сайтик http://www.openh323.org здесь кое-что уже реализовано.
У меня когда-то была мысль подобрать топологию нейронной сети и настроить её веса, чтобы на выходе она давала результат близкий к g723. Дарю идею, придраться к ней практически невозможно .
Почему добро всегда побеждает зло? Потому что историю пишут победители.
Здравствуйте, Igor05, Вы писали:
I>>>Кто-нибудь может дать какой-нибудь инфу о сабже. Т.е. меня интересует надо ли платить, если я захочу реализовать кодеки G.711 или G.723 или протоколы из стека H.323. Если надо платить, то кому и сколько, и какие условия лицензирования.
A>>Думаю что платить не надо если ты сам их напишешь. Есть кстати сайтик http://www.openh323.org здесь кое-что уже реализовано. A>>У меня когда-то была мысль подобрать топологию нейронной сети и настроить её веса, чтобы на выходе она давала результат близкий к g723. Дарю идею, придраться к ней практически невозможно . I>Я знаю про www.openh323.org и протокол Opeh H.323. И я не хочу получить на выходе что-нибудь похожее на g.723, мне нужно полная совместимость.
Видимо ты не уловил суть идеи. Теоретически можно подобрать нейронную сеть, которая после компрессии будет давать на выходе те же 24 (или 20) байт, что и стандартный g723 — только с небольшой погрешностью. Кодеки устойчивы к подобным вещам, поэтому обратное преобразование стандартным g723 декодером даст практически тот же результат, как если бы исходная компрессия была сделана by ITU g723 encoder. Т.о. ты получишь полную совместимость. Другое дело, что сконструировать и настроить такую сеть будет непросто.
Проще конечно самому переписать кодеки, немного модифицировав реализацию. Подкопаться будет сложно: ведь у тебя будет немного другой алгоритм и другой программный код. Голые идеи пока ещё нигде не патентуют и не лицензируют.
Почему добро всегда побеждает зло? Потому что историю пишут победители.
Здравствуйте, Igor05, Вы писали: I>Кто-нибудь может дать какой-нибудь инфу о сабже. Т.е. меня интересует надо ли платить, если я захочу реализовать кодеки G.711 или G.723 или протоколы из стека H.323. Если надо платить, то кому и сколько, и какие условия лицензирования.
Imho, реализация протокола G.711 и протоколов из стека H.323 (также как и семейства SIP) не подлежат лицензированию. Что касается G.729 и G.723, то условия лицензирования можешь посмотреть на http://www.voiceage.com/
Здравствуйте, Amethyst, Вы писали:
A>>>У меня когда-то была мысль подобрать топологию нейронной сети и настроить её веса, чтобы на выходе она давала результат близкий к g723.
Здравствуйте, Дед Пихто, Вы писали:
ДП>А твое VoIP приложение по каким протоколам работает? На сайте http://telephone.star-sw.com/index.htm об этом ничего не нашел.
Маленькое предисловие ... эта вещь делалась изначально для себя и для души — в свободное от основной работы время. Позже я решил довести эту штуку до состояния продукта и (по совету коллег) сделать программу шароваренной для не-русскоязычных пользователей .
Ровно по этой причине я не заморачивался с обычным RTP и не следовал чётко стандартам H323 т.к. не стояла у меня проблема совместимости. Цель была в другом: работа через dial-up (из дома) и socks-5 прокси (он у нас на работе). В частности поэтому вместо стандартного RTP (20 байт заголовок) я написал собственный протокол (4 байта). Кодеки используются разные, в том числе и "подредактированный" g723. По поводу него врядли кто-то со мной будет судиться — продажа на рынке диска с пиратским ПО куда большее противозаконное деяние .
Почему добро всегда побеждает зло? Потому что историю пишут победители.